Twitter is a free social media and mini blogging tool. It’s starting to be used a lot more by Recruiters and employers to advertise job openings, business services, and products. Now Twitter has added TwitterJobSearch.com which is a job search engine for Twitter.
With the Twitter Job Search Engine, you can type in a phrase or keyword and search for job opportunities that are being Tweeted on Twitter. The Twitter Job Search Engine then indexes those jobs, making it easier to search jobs that are being posted on Twitter.
You could do more specific job searches by using the advanced tab which allows you to add keywords and phrases in your search. For example, I clicked on the advanced tab and in the field “have all these words”, I typed Pittsburgh, engineer, and 120 results were found.
